These are some of the reasons I like it:
Rush with Lifesteal means that you are guaranteed the +3 Health gains (unless your opponent has a counter like Frozen Trap in play for example).
Taunt, so if your opponent can't remove them with a spell on their turn they have to trade with it giving you another +3 Health.
Divine Shield means he could potentially live till your next turn and at least last for your opponent's turn.
Magnetic, so good synergy with Mechs giving you more lifesteal and taunt goodness.
On a lesser note also good for giving Corpse Taker taunt and divine shield. Also can be draw with Town Crier and Countess Ashmore.
